The next day the whole congregation of Israel complained to Moses and Aaron. They said: You have killed Jehovah's people. The congregation came together to confront Moses and Aaron. When they turned toward the tent of meeting, they saw the smoke covering it, and the glory of Jehovah appeared. Then Moses and Aaron went to the front of the tent of meeting. read more.
Jehovah said to Moses: Get away from these people, and let me destroy them in an instant! Immediately, they bowed with their faces touching the ground. Moses said to Aaron: Take your incense burner, put burning coals from the altar and incense in it, and go quickly into the congregation to make peace with Jehovah for the people. Jehovah shows his anger! A plague has started. Aaron took his incense burner, as Moses told him. He ran into the middle of the assembly, because the plague had already begun among the people. He put incense on the incense burner to make peace with Jehovah for the people. He stood between those who had died and those who were still alive. The plague stopped. Fourteen thousand seven hundred died from the plague in addition to those who died because of Korah. By the time Aaron came back to Moses at the entrance to the tent of meeting, the plague had stopped.
